Understanding Ultrasonic Lipolysis for Arm Slimming
What is Ultrasonic Lipolysis?
Ultrasonic lipolysis, also known as ultrasonic liposuction, is a popular liposuction technique. According to scarpidisaesthetics.com, ultrasound energy is used in this method to target and liquify fat cells, making them easier to remove. It also has the advantage of tightening the skin while removing large, dense fat deposits.
Benefits of Ultrasonic Lipolysis for Arms
- Effective Fat Removal: It can precisely target stubborn fat in the arms that is resistant to diet and exercise.
- Skin Tightening: Helps in reducing sagging skin in the arm area, resulting in a more toned appearance.
- Quick Recovery: Compared to some other invasive procedures, patients may experience a relatively faster recovery time.

Cost of Ultrasonic Lipolysis in New York City
The cost of ultrasonic lipolysis to slim the arms in New York City can vary. According to greenbergcosmeticsurgery.com, the cost of arm liposuction in New York City ranges from around $2,000 to $10,000. Factors that can affect the cost include the specific surgeon's fees, the complexity of the procedure, and any additional associated costs such as anesthesia and facility fees.
Recovery Process after Ultrasonic Lipolysis
Immediate Post - operative Period
After the ultrasonic lipolysis procedure, patients may experience some swelling, bruising, and discomfort. As described on scarpidisaesthetics.com, depending on the type of anesthesia used, patients may be able to return home in 1 to 3 hours. Compression sleeves are usually required to be worn continuously for the first 48 hours to minimize swelling and support the healing process.
Short - term Recovery
In the short - term, patients should expect some swelling and bruising, which will gradually subside over time. Most patients can resume normal activities and exercise within 3 to 6 weeks after the procedure. However, it is important to follow the surgeon's instructions regarding activity restrictions.
Long - term Results
Over time, the final results of the ultrasonic lipolysis will become more apparent. The arms will appear slimmer and more contoured. To maintain the results, patients are advised to maintain a healthy lifestyle, including a balanced diet and regular exercise.
Comparing Ultrasonic Lipolysis with Other Arm - Slimming Methods
Method | Advantages | Disadvantages |
---|---|---|
Ultrasonic Lipolysis | Effective fat removal, skin tightening, relatively quick recovery | May be more expensive than some non - surgical methods, still an invasive procedure with some risks |
Traditional Liposuction | Proven method for fat removal | More invasive, longer recovery time, may cause more bleeding and bruising |
Non - surgical Fat Reduction (e.g., CoolSculpting) | No surgery, no downtime | May require multiple sessions, results may be less dramatic |
Potential Risks and Complications of Ultrasonic Lipolysis
While ultrasonic lipolysis is generally considered a safe procedure, there are potential risks and complications. These may include infection, bleeding, uneven fat removal, skin irregularities, and nerve damage. However, these risks can be minimized by choosing a reputable hospital and an experienced surgeon.
